面向对象理论,方法及应用

面向对象理论,方法及应用 pdf epub mobi txt 电子书 下载 2026

出版者:
作者:
出品人:
页数:0
译者:
出版时间:
价格:22.00
装帧:
isbn号码:9787802480032
丛书系列:
图书标签:
  • 面向对象
  • 软件工程
  • 编程范式
  • 设计模式
  • UML
  • 软件设计
  • 理论
  • 应用
  • 计算机科学
  • 程序设计
想要找书就要到 小美书屋
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

说实话,这本书的语言风格非常有特色,它没有那种传统技术书籍的冷硬和刻板,反而带有一种老派学者的严谨和洞察力。阅读过程中,我几次因为某个精妙的论证而停下来,细细品味作者的措辞。特别是涉及到抽象类和接口的对比分析部分,作者的文字如同手术刀般精准犀利,将两者在不同场景下的适用边界划分得一清二楚,避免了初学者常见的混淆。书中对“高内聚低耦合”这一核心理念的阐述,更是达到了新的高度。它不仅仅是提出了口号,而是通过一系列层层递进的逻辑推导,展示了如何在实际代码结构中实现这一目标。我特别欣赏作者在引用外部资料时的审慎态度,既有对经典理论的尊重,又不乏批判性的继承和发展。读完相关的章节,感觉思维一下子被打开了,很多之前模糊不清的工程直觉,现在都有了坚实的理论支撑。这本书的排版也值得称赞,图表清晰直观,代码示例格式规范,阅读体验非常舒适,使得原本可能令人望而生畏的复杂概念,也变得触手可及,真正做到了理论联系实际的完美结合。

评分

这本书的结构安排体现了极高的匠心,它采用了螺旋上升的学习路径,让你在不同的层次上反复接触和深化对核心概念的理解。初读时,你可能只是抓住了表面的概念;但随着后续章节的展开,你会发现作者巧妙地在前文埋下的伏笔在后文得到了更深层次的呼应和解释,形成了一个完整的知识闭环。这种设计避免了知识点的零散和碎片化,真正构建了一个系统的知识体系。特别是关于对象间通信和协作的章节,作者对消息传递机制和事件驱动模型的剖析非常到位,既有理论基础的铺垫,也有对现代异步编程范式的隐晦提及,显示出作者与时俱进的视角。我特别留意了书中对于“代码味道”的识别和重构策略的讨论,这些都是在实际工作中极度依赖的“软技能”。作者提供的重构指导清晰、可操作性强,仿佛一位经验丰富的老前辈在手把手地教导你如何“清理房间”。总而言之,这本书不仅是知识的传递者,更像是一位思想的导师,它引导你构建一个更清晰、更优雅的软件世界观。

评分

这本书拿到手的时候,我就被它厚重的质感吸引了。封面设计得很有格调,字体选择也显得非常专业,让人一看就知道这是一本内容扎实的学术著作。我本来以为会是那种枯燥乏味、堆砌概念的教科书,结果翻开目录,才发现作者在结构编排上花了不少心思。第一章的引言部分就很有力度,直接切入了现代软件开发的核心痛点,用生动的比喻将抽象的理论具象化,一下子就抓住了我的注意力。后面的章节,比如关于设计模式的论述,简直是如行云流水般流畅。作者并没有简单地罗列各种模式,而是深入挖掘了每种模式背后的设计哲学和权衡取舍,这一点对于我这种希望真正理解“为什么”而不是仅仅“怎么做”的读者来说,太重要了。尤其是在讲到多态性和继承性时,作者引入了一些非常巧妙的案例分析,让我对这些老生常谈的概念有了全新的认识。我记得有一处讨论到接口隔离原则时,作者引用了某个知名开源项目的源码片段进行剖析,这种结合实践的讲解方式,极大地提升了可读性和实用性,让我仿佛置身于一个资深专家的身边,听他娓娓道来那些软件工程的精髓。这本书的理论深度和广度都令人印象深刻,绝对是值得反复研读的宝典。

评分

坦白说,这本书的学术性很强,但阅读起来却出奇地引人入胜,这得益于作者高超的叙事技巧。他似乎有一种魔力,能将原本拗口的术语包裹在一层富有逻辑性的故事线中。例如,在介绍封装性的好处时,作者并没有直接给出定义,而是先描述了一个“意大利面条式代码”的灾难场景,然后顺理成章地引出封装如何作为一种“防火墙”来保护核心逻辑的稳定。这种由问题导向,再到方案阐述的结构,非常符合读者的认知习惯。我尤其欣赏作者对“抽象”这一概念的处理。很多书里把抽象写得玄乎其玄,但这本书通过几个具体的软件组件迭代的例子,展示了抽象是如何逐步从具体实现中提炼出来的,这是一个非常实用的教学方法。读完这些部分,我感觉自己好像完成了一次思维上的“登山”,虽然过程有些挑战,但登顶后所见的风景(即对理论的透彻理解)是极其震撼和令人满足的。对于有一定编程基础,渴望迈入高级设计阶段的读者来说,这本书提供了坚实的阶梯。

评分

这本书的内容深度简直超乎我的预期,尤其是在探讨软件架构与面向对象范式结合的章节。作者显然对软件发展的历史脉络有着深刻的理解,他没有将面向对象视为一个孤立的技术点,而是将其置于整个软件工程演进的大背景下进行考察。这种宏观的视角,让我能够更清晰地看到,为什么面向对象的设计思想会成为主流,以及它在应对大规模复杂系统时的优势所在。书中对设计原则的探讨,绝非停留在表面,比如对开闭原则的深入挖掘,作者甚至追溯到了其哲学根源,这使得我对这些原则的理解不再是机械记忆,而是一种由内而外的认同。我注意到书中对于“职责分离”的讨论尤其精彩,它不仅关乎代码的组织,更关乎团队协作的效率和系统的可维护性。作者用了一个极具启发性的比喻,将良好的对象设计比作一个高效运转的精密仪器,每一个部件都各司其职,相互协作而不干扰。这种比喻极大地增强了概念的形象感,让我对构建健壮、灵活的软件系统有了更具象化的目标。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.quotespace.org All Rights Reserved. 小美书屋 版权所有